Ruckus PoE Injector Technical Data Sheet

Ruckus Access Points (APs) often require high-wattage PoE to enable all internal radios and features. Our adapters are matched to these specific power profiles.

General Specifications

  • Input Voltage: 100—240V AC (50/60Hz) with 4kV surge protection.

  • Output Voltage: 48V — 56V DC (Variant dependent).

  • Data Transmission: 10/100/1000 Mbps (Gigabit) and Multi-Gigabit (2.5G/5G/10G).

  • Standards Compliance: IEEE 802.3af, 802.3at (PoE+), and 802.3bt (PoE++ / UPOE).

  • Physical Connectors: 2 x RJ45 (Shielded).

  • Safety: Over-temperature protection and intelligent short-circuit detection.

Variant Compatibility Matrix

Ruckus Series Model Examples Recommended PoE Variant
Entry-Level Indoor R310, R320, R350 15.4W Standard (802.3af)
Mid-Range Indoor R510, R550, R610, R650 30W PoE+ (802.3at)
High-Density / Wi-Fi 7 R750, R850, R770 60W – 90W (802.3bt)
Outdoor Series T310, T350, T750 Industrial 30W – 60W (IP67)

Deployment and Installation Guide

Ruckus APs are sensitive to power levels; using the correct injector ensures the “Power Mode” in the AP settings remains at “Full Power.”

Installation Steps

  1. Mounting: If possible, mount the injector to a wall or rack using the integrated screw slots to ensure maximum airflow.

  2. LAN Connection: Connect an Ethernet cable from your non-PoE network switch (Catalyst, ICX, etc.) to the “Data In” port on the injector.

  3. Access Point Feed: Connect a high-quality Cat6 or Cat6A cable from the “PoE Out” port to the PoE/LAN port on the Ruckus AP.

  4. Verification: Power on the injector. The PWR LED on the Ruckus AP should turn solid green. If it flashes amber, the AP is in “Reduced Power Mode” due to insufficient wattage.


Configuration Details

Intelligent Throughput Management

  • CDP/LLDP Pass-through: The injector allows Cisco Discovery Protocol and LLDP packets to pass through, enabling SmartZone or Unleashed controllers to see the physical connection details.

  • Plug-and-Play: No manual configuration is needed for the injector. It performs an active handshake to ensure only the requested power is delivered.

  • Status Monitoring: The injector features a dedicated LED to distinguish between “Power On” (Standby) and “PoE Active” (Handshake successful).

Technical Note: Ruckus R750 and R850 models require 802.3at/bt power to enable all spatial streams. If powered by a standard 15.4W injector, the USB port and certain radio features may be automatically disabled by the firmware.
